AFC Notes: Raheem Mostert, Hollywood Brown, Broncos, Chiefs, Raiders

March 21, 2025 by NFL Trade Rumors

Broncos

Broncos DL D.J. Jones is excited about the team bringing in former 49ers players LB Dre Greenlaw and S Talanoa Hufanga, noting that the two players are game-changers who can make big plays on defense alongside the players already on the roster.

Chiefs

  • The Chiefs signed WR Hollywood Brown to a one-year deal worth up to $11 million earlier this month. Brown said he “knew all along” he wanted to be back in Kansas City: “I knew all along I wanted to come back.” (Harold R. Kuntz)

Raiders

The Raiders signed veteran RB Raheem Mostert to a contract in recent weeks. He thinks his performance with the Dolphins last season “wasn’t up to my standard” and is excited to prove his work ethic in Las Vegas. 

“Last year’s performance wasn’t up to my standard,” Mostert said, via PFT. “I’m already feeling really good coming off this offseason, and I’m excited to showcase my work ethic.”

Mostert is focused on earning a role with the Raiders. 

“I’m here to just get to work. My role is whatever I’m able to create,” Mostert said.

Mostert believes OC Chip Kelly‘s system is tailored well to his playing style. 

“It’s definitely tailored to the type of run scheme that I’m used to, the kind of game I can form my game into,” Mostert said. “Chip brought it up too, it’s all similar, the verbiage is going to be different but everything is relatively the same.”
